news 2026/4/21 1:29:16

如何快速处理音频格式限制:NCMconverter终极使用指南

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
如何快速处理音频格式限制:NCMconverter终极使用指南

你是否曾经从音乐平台下载了心爱的歌曲,却发现在手机、车载音响或其他播放器上无法正常播放?这种因音频格式限制带来的困扰,现在有了完美的解决方案。NCMconverter作为一款专业的ncm格式转换工具,能够轻松将ncm音频文件转换为通用的mp3或flac格式,彻底解决你的音乐播放难题。

【免费下载链接】NCMconverterNCMconverter将ncm文件转换为mp3或者flac文件项目地址: https://gitcode.com/gh_mirrors/nc/NCMconverter

为什么你的音乐文件无法播放?

ncm格式是某些音乐平台为了保护数字内容而采用的加密音频格式,虽然保护了音乐人的权益,却给普通用户带来了诸多不便。这种格式只能在特定软件中播放,限制了音乐的自由流通和跨设备使用。

核心痛点分析:

  • 🎵 格式兼容性差,无法在主流播放器中使用
  • 🔒 加密限制,音乐文件被"限制"在特定平台
  • 📱 跨设备播放困难,影响用户体验
  • 💾 音乐库整理受阻,个人收藏难以管理

NCMconverter:你的音频格式处理专家

NCMconverter通过先进的技术算法,能够智能识别并处理ncm文件的音频数据,然后根据你的需求转换为mp3或flac格式。整个过程在内存中高效完成,确保音质损失最小化。

技术亮点:

  • 支持ncm到mp3和flac的无损转换
  • 批量处理多个文件,效率提升明显
  • 跨平台兼容,满足不同操作系统需求
  • 保留音频标签信息,完整还原歌曲元数据

三步完成音频格式转换

第一步:获取并编译工具

首先需要从官方仓库获取源代码并进行编译:

git clone https://gitcode.com/gh_mirrors/nc/NCMconverter cd NCMconverter make build

编译完成后,在当前目录下会生成可执行文件,你可以立即开始使用。

第二步:执行转换操作

转换过程极其简单,只需要指定输入目录和输出目录:

./ncmconverter ~/Music/ncm_files -o ~/Music/converted_files

第三步:验证转换结果

转换完成后,检查输出目录中的mp3文件是否能够正常播放。整个过程通常只需几秒钟到几分钟,具体时间取决于文件大小和数量。

实战应用场景解析

个人音乐库整理方案

如果你从音乐平台下载了大量ncm格式文件,可以使用以下工作流程:

# 整理下载目录中的ncm文件 ./ncmconverter ~/Downloads -o ~/Music/Library # 批量转换整个音乐文件夹 ./ncmconverter ~/Music/Original -o ~/Music/Converted

高质量音频转换技巧

对于追求音质的用户,推荐使用flac无损格式:

./ncmconverter song.ncm -f flac

自动化批量处理方案

对于需要定期处理新下载音乐的用户,可以设置自动化脚本:

# 监控特定目录,自动转换新增ncm文件 ./ncmconverter ~/Music/NewDownloads -o ~/Music/AutoConverted

进阶使用技巧

性能优化配置

根据不同的使用场景,推荐以下参数配置:

使用需求推荐配置效果说明
日常单文件转换默认参数响应速度最快
中等批量处理并发数设置效率与稳定性平衡
大量文件转换分批处理避免内存溢出

文件管理最佳实践

  1. 测试先行原则:处理大量文件前,先用单个文件测试配置参数
  2. 分批处理策略:超过50个文件时建议分批次转换
  3. 备份原文件:转换成功后建议保留原ncm文件作为备份

常见问题解决方案

Q:转换过程中出现错误怎么办?A:首先检查原文件是否完整,其次确认输出目录有足够的磁盘空间。如果问题持续,可以尝试减少并发处理数量。

Q:转换后的音质会受影响吗?A:NCMconverter会尽可能保持原始音频质量,对于大多数用户来说,转换前后的听感差异几乎无法察觉。

Q:支持哪些操作系统?A:NCMconverter支持Windows、Linux和macOS系统,满足不同用户的需求。

Q:转换速度如何?A:转换速度取决于文件大小和数量,单个文件通常在几秒内完成,批量处理时建议使用合适的并发设置。

技术架构深度解析

NCMconverter的核心功能分布在多个模块中:

  • 主程序入口:main.go - 提供命令行界面和参数解析
  • 格式转换核心:converter/ - 处理音频数据转换逻辑
  • ncm文件解析:ncm/ - 负责ncm格式的处理和解析
  • 标签信息处理:tag/ - 管理音频文件的元数据信息

每个模块都经过精心设计,确保转换过程的稳定性和效率。项目采用Go语言开发,具有良好的跨平台性能和高效的并发处理能力。

通过掌握以上使用技巧,你能够充分发挥NCMconverter的性能优势,轻松管理各种ncm格式音频文件。无论是个人使用还是批量处理,这款工具都能为你提供完美的解决方案。现在就动手试试,让你的音乐真正实现"一次下载,处处播放"!

【免费下载链接】NCMconverterNCMconverter将ncm文件转换为mp3或者flac文件项目地址: https://gitcode.com/gh_mirrors/nc/NCMconverter

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 4:22:26

League Akari:英雄联盟智能助手全方位解析与实战指南

League Akari:英雄联盟智能助手全方位解析与实战指南 【免费下载链接】LeagueAkari ✨兴趣使然的,功能全面的英雄联盟工具集。支持战绩查询、自动秒选等功能。基于 LCU API。 项目地址: https://gitcode.com/gh_mirrors/le/LeagueAkari 还在为英雄…

作者头像 李华
网站建设 2026/4/17 22:27:44

Dify平台支持的自动化Pipeline构建技术

Dify平台支持的自动化Pipeline构建技术 在企业纷纷拥抱大语言模型(LLM)的今天,一个现实问题摆在面前:如何让非算法背景的团队也能高效、稳定地将AI能力落地到实际业务中?许多公司尝试自研智能客服、知识助手或自动化流…

作者头像 李华
网站建设 2026/4/13 18:17:13

Scarab模组管理器:轻松管理空洞骑士模组的终极指南

Scarab模组管理器:轻松管理空洞骑士模组的终极指南 【免费下载链接】Scarab An installer for Hollow Knight mods written in Avalonia. 项目地址: https://gitcode.com/gh_mirrors/sc/Scarab 还在为空洞骑士模组安装而烦恼吗?Scarab模组管理器为…

作者头像 李华
网站建设 2026/4/18 11:29:31

Windows右键菜单革命:ContextMenuManager极简定制完全手册

Windows右键菜单革命:ContextMenuManager极简定制完全手册 【免费下载链接】ContextMenuManager 🖱️ 纯粹的Windows右键菜单管理程序 项目地址: https://gitcode.com/gh_mirrors/co/ContextMenuManager Windows右键菜单总是拥挤不堪?…

作者头像 李华
网站建设 2026/4/16 21:27:51

终极指南:如何用XUnity Auto Translator轻松实现Unity游戏多语言支持

终极指南:如何用XUnity Auto Translator轻松实现Unity游戏多语言支持 【免费下载链接】XUnity.AutoTranslator 项目地址: https://gitcode.com/gh_mirrors/xu/XUnity.AutoTranslator 面对外语游戏内容理解困难?想要为你的Unity游戏添加多语言支持…

作者头像 李华
网站建设 2026/4/18 14:45:24

百度网盘高速下载终极解决方案:告别限速烦恼

还在为百度网盘的龟速下载而烦恼吗?每次看到几十KB/s的下载速度,是不是都想放弃下载重要文件?今天我要为你介绍一款完全免费、本地运行的百度网盘解析工具,让你彻底告别限速,享受高速下载的畅快体验! 【免费…

作者头像 李华